Back in March my sister and I attended EXPO WEST to do some product research for Road Less Traveled!It was our first time attending and we were def. blown away by the awesomeness! 


If ya'll aren't familiar with what I'm talking about EXPO WEST is an annual springtime show held at the Anaheim convention center featuring natural products for all aspect of life including: health, beauty, textiles, food, and home accessories. There was an enormous amount of cool products and everyone was friendly and offered generous samples of their products! And since I had my badge on Saying my job title and company name it was a great way of doing some networking.
